Service Description

Know how to use a sewing machine and ready to experiment with a serger? This is the class for you! Bring your own serger, or try out the sergers in our studio. As a class, Thayer Abaigael will guide you in making a cat cover from re-purposed fabric. Your creation will be generously donated to the nonprofit Trap Dat Cat to rescue cats. In this class you will learn the basics of how to thread and operate a serger, a great machine for finished edges and stretch garments. Thursday, November 30th 5:30pm - 8:00pm
